The FTSE 100 index closed Tuesday on a two-week high, boosted by China's stamp duty cut on share dealing and Wall Street's calm reaction to the Federal Reserve chair Jerome Powell's speech on Friday. "It all adds up to U.K. stocks returning from the August bank holiday with a lot more vim and vigor," AJ Bell investment director Russ Mould said. Housebuilders gain on the U.K. government's decision to scrap EU water pollution rules, as Persimmon and Johnson Matthey were among the top risers, up 5.3% and 4.7% respectively. The index finished up 1.7% at 7,464.99 points.

Star Energy's Croatia Expansion Looks to Have High Upside Potential

1149 GMT - Star Energy Group's entry into Croatia is an exciting and logical step toward geothermal growth and diversification, Canaccord Genuity analyst Charlie Sharp writes in a research note. The onshore oil-and-gas company has previously indicated its aim to expand its geothermal project footprint internationally in order to grow, diversify and accelerate it transition towards a geothermal oriented business, Sharp says. "The entry into Croatia announced today fulfils all those aims," he says. "We see this low cost, relatively low risk, high potential upside step into a fast growing sustainable energy market as an exciting new phase for Star Energy." Canaccord keeps its buy rating and 66-pence price target on the stock.(christian.moess@wsj.com)

Arrow Exploration's Good Progress Looks Set to Continue

1119 GMT - Arrow Exploration is beginning to reap the benefits of the rapid development on the Tapir license--its primary asset--and progress looks set to continue for the remainder of the year and beyond, Canaccord Genuity analyst Charlie Sharp writes in a research note. The license located in the Llanos Basin in Colombia contributed 76% of total second-quarter production as well as the overwhelming majority of revenue for the Canadian oil-and-gas company. "We continue to anticipate a busy program of development drilling across the Colombian assets from the fourth quarter and into 2024, still largely focused on Tapir," they say. Canaccord maintains a buy rating on the stock, while lowering the price target to 36 pence from 39 pence. (christian.moess@wsj.com)
